WisdomTree launches European dividend growth ETF

Adds to range of dividend growth ETFs

WisdomTree has launched a Eurozone Quality Dividend Growth UCITS ETF on the London Stock Exchange to add to its dividend growth range introduced last month.

The ETF will adopt the company's quality dividend growth methodology, which focuses on shifting trends in dividends and fundamental metrics associated with future dividend growth potential. The strategy uses quality metrics focused on companies who are growing their dividends through long-term earnings growth expectations and the combination of quality factors to target earnings inputs. Last month, the company launched the WisdomTree US Quality Dividend Growth UCITS ETF, and the WisdomTree Global Quality Dividend Growth UCITS ETF on the London Stock Exchange.
